Honda Celebration of Light

Summer means the season of fireworks for Vancouver, and the Celebration of Light is at the centre of it.

via Celebration of Light Blog

3 countries are participating in the annual fireworks competition this year: UK, Canada, and Thailand. The event attracts hundreds of thousands of people around the world every year, and it's shaping to be another great year for the event.

Celebration of Light:

  • July 27 - United Kingdom
  • July 31 - Canada
  • August 3 - Thailand
The Red Bull Airshow will also make its return to the Celebration of Light on July 31st and August 3rd. The Airshow amazed crowds back in the 2011 Celebration of Light.

Another thing happening along with the Airshow is SHOREfest 2013, a concert presented by SHORE 104.3FM.

Vancouver's Lively Summer Streets

With organizations like VIVA Vancouver, Vancouver streets are never dull.

In efforts to reduce car usage and enhance sense of community, Vancouver has been sprucing up streets and public spaces for the past couple of years.

Here's what you can expect for the summer of 2013:

Viva Granville:

Viva Vancouver brings events to Granville St and closes it off to vehicles every weekend in the summer until Labour Day:

Robson St Seating Installation

Started in 2011, VIVA Vancouver has been closing off the 800 block of Robson St to pedestrians only for seating installations. Changing every year, with the "urban beach" in 2011 and Pop Rocks in 2012, this year it's Corduroy Road.

Parklet Pilot Program

VIVA Vancouver has invited businesses to build their own parklets this year, which are parking spaces that have been transformed into "mini plazas". These parklets remove parking spaces but really enhance the atmosphere of the sidewalks around Vancouver.

Rainbow Crosswalk @ Davie/Bute

In celebration of the LGBT community, Vancouver will be painting a permanent rainbow crosswalk at the Davie/Bute intersection, just in time for Vancouver's pride festivities.

Keys to the Street

Launched by CityStudio in collaboration with the City of Vancouver, there are now 4 public pianos around the City of Vancouver, inviting the public to come try it out, whether you're a musician or not. This project was inspired by similar projects in other cities like in Montreal, Toronto, and London.
